<title>Thixoforming of Steel: New Tools Conception to Analyse Thermal Exchanges and Strain Rate Effects</title>
<link>http://hdl.handle.net/10985/9050</link>
<description>Thixoforming of Steel: New Tools Conception to Analyse Thermal Exchanges and Strain Rate Effects
CEZARD, Pierre; BECKER, Eric; MATHIEU, Stéphane; PIERRET, Jean-Christophe; RASSILI, Ahmed
Through different papers [1,2], authors shown that the influence of thermal exchanges was a first order parameter on the semi-solid steel behaviour, and certainly for every semi-solid metallic materials. These thermal exchanges hide other parameters effect like, for example, the strain rate influence. This paper tries to determine the influence of these two parameters by using a new extrusion device on a hydraulic press. This new tools conception annihilated the influence of the decrease of the punch speed before stopping and permitted to have a constant speed during the experiment. This work also deals with the homogeneous flow during thixoforming of steel and shows the importance to couple initial temperature of the slug with punch speed. This paper presents different conditions which permitted to have a homogeneous flow by keeping a low load.
